Chennai: At a time when every State in the country was wooing US President Barack Obama to visit their respective States, students of a private school in the city outskirts today launched a signature campaign to invite him to come to Chennai when he visits India later this year.

In a giant banner, spread over 210 ft, all the 4,418 students of Everwin Matriculation Higher Secondary School at suburban Kolathur, braving incessant rains, signed on it.

''We invite US President Barack Obama to visit Chennai'', read the banner, as the students from Class I to XII, started queueing up since morning to ink their signatures in the banner.

''We want Obama to include Chennai in his itinerary, when he visits India in November, accepting the invitation extended by Prime Minister Dr Manmohan Singh,'' the school authorities said.

Obama had last month confirmed that he would visit India in November this year.

The signed banner would be handed over to the US Consul General in the city.
